More seriously I watched in awe. My Father was one of the designers of
the LEM (Lunar Excursion Module). He was "Mr. Clean". That was what they
called him at the time. He was a developer of the "Clean Room". He got
tired of everyone messing with his hydraulic designs by contaminating
the fluids so he came up with specs to keep things clean. He today is
responsible for the white coats and hats you see them wearing in some of
the labs. He worked for Grumman Aircraft on Long Island. He never
discuss his role and it took years for my sisters and I to get him to
have a conversation about it. Lots of stories of astronauts after that.
He took me on a tour of Cape Canaveral in the 1980's.
